Triangle and Two - A defensive strategy used in opposition to teams with two dominant gamers. This protection includes taking part in two defenders man-to-man and then creating a triangle zone with the three different defenders. Spin Dribble - An superior dribbling move involving the player with the basketball reversing their body 360 levels.
